The Outdoor Research Men's Celestial Rain Jacket weighs an impressively light 10.2oz without sacrificing important features like fully taped seams and side venting. Climbers love the high chest pockets that don't interfere with their harnesses, while backpackers like the TorsoFlo side zippers when they need to let in some more air to keep from overheating. The Celestial Jacket has a dual-pull adjustable hood which seals up tightly when you're battling through a storm. Water-resistant zippers eliminate the need for storm flaps, thereby eliminating excess weight.

Bottom Line: If you want an ultralight storm shell that doesn't feel clammy, get yourself the Outdoor Research Celestial Jacket.

Great fit, great weight, and exceptional at keeping heavy snow, wind, and rain out. It worked well as a shell for everything from touring to on piste skiing. That being said, the Gore Tex PacLite is a LIGHT fabric and will tear easily. It just recently tore for a second time, in a new location though. I honestly don't know what caused it. Strangely enough the tears have been the same size and ' L' shape, maybe a flaw in the way the fabric is manufactured and structured. OR has the lifetime warranty and patched it the first time (which I could have easily done on my own). I'll continue to buy OR gloves and hats, but I'll skip the jacket selection from now on.
